Progenics Pharmaceuticals is a biopharmaceutical company focused on the development and commercialization of therapeutic products to treat the medical needs of patients with debilitating conditions and life-threatening diseases. Co.'s principal programs are directed toward three areas, which include: gastroenterology, where Co. is focusing on methylnaltrexone for treating opioid-induced constipation and management of post-operative ileus; virology, where Co. is developing viral-entry inhibitors, which are molecules designed to inhibit the ability of viruses to enter certain types of immune system cells; and oncology, where Co. is developing immunotherapies for prostate cancer.
